What is 65 (2023 movie) about?
65 is an American sci-fi thriller produced by Sony Pictures. The movie follows the story of an astronaut from the planet Somaris who gets stranded on prehistoric Earth, forcing him to go head-to-head with dinosaurs. The film is written and directed by the makers of A Quiet Place (2018), Scott Beck and Bryan Woods.
Just like Jurassic Park, the movie belongs to the all-too-rare sub-genre of science fiction action movies that pits humans against prehistoric creatures. The movie was produced by Sam Raimi, best known as the director of Evil Dead, Tobey Maguire's Spider-Man trilogy and Dr. Strange in the Multiverse of Madness.
Who stars in 65?
The movie stars Academy Award nominee Adam Driver (Star Wars: The Last Jedi, Marriage Story) as Mills, the astronaut who gets stranded on Earth. Alongside Driver is Ariana Greenblatt (Stuck in the Middle) – who you may remember from Avengers: Infinity War. Greenblatt plays Koa, a young girl who is stranded alongside Mills on prehistoric Earth. The cast also includes Chloe Coleman (My Spy), Nika King (Euphoria), and Alexandra Shipp (tick, tick…Boom!).
Where was 65 filmed?
Adam Driver and his costars filmed on location for 65 in and around New Orleans and Kisatchie National Forest. The national forest was chosen as an ideal shooting location for the movie due to its diverse topography.
When was 65 released in theaters?
The prehistoric adventure sci-fi movie 65 was released in theatres in the United Kingdom on March 10, 2023.
